Valencian Community is one of 17 autonomous communities in Spain, the fourth-most populous one, located along the Mediterranean Coast on the east side of the Iberian Peninsula. Its territory is divided into 3 provinces: Valencia, Alicante, and Castellon. Its capital city is Valencia, the third largest city in Spain, and its official languages are Spanish and Valencian. Valencian Community is a beautiful and diverse region full of stunning beaches, high mountains with amazing trails, countless stunning views, charming historic towns, and delicious cuisine. Valencian Community has a Mediterranean climate with hot dry summers and mild winters. If really high temperatures, around 30°C, and crowds don’t bother you – visit during the high season from June to August. If you prefer quieter times and lower temperatures, around 15-20°C, choose any month in the lower season. Personally, we think Spring and Autumn are the best.
